cider head Posted January 2, 2013 Report Share Posted January 2, 2013 Lance Carr? Lance Lanyon Carr (18 February 1910 – 1983) was a South African former professional football player. He was born in Johannesburg. He played for Liverpool from September 1933 to October 1936 making a total of 31 appearances scoring eight times. He also played for Aldershot, Newport County, Swindon Town, Bristol City, Bristol Rovers, Gloucester City and Merthyr Tydfil. http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Lance_Carr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
